From 3b51e67f68327c1e59710f6fb4b8f1e6605efd35 Mon Sep 17 00:00:00 2001 From: Guewen Baconnier Date: Mon, 17 Nov 2014 14:16:31 +0100 Subject: [PATCH] new api for printing.tray --- printer_tray/printer_tray.py | 17 ++++++++++------- 1 file changed, 10 insertions(+), 7 deletions(-) diff --git a/printer_tray/printer_tray.py b/printer_tray/printer_tray.py index 90a90ab..186f2a1 100644 --- a/printer_tray/printer_tray.py +++ b/printer_tray/printer_tray.py @@ -18,16 +18,19 @@ # along with this program. If not, see . # ############################################################################## -from openerp.osv import orm, fields +from openerp import models, fields -class PrinterTray(orm.Model): +class PrinterTray(models.Model): _name = 'printing.tray' _description = 'Printer Tray' - _columns = { - 'name': fields.char('Name', size=64, required=True), - 'system_name': fields.char('System Name', size=64, required=True), - 'printer_id': fields.many2one('printing.printer', 'Printer', required=True), - } + name = fields.Char(required=True) + system_name = fields.Char(required=True) + printer_id = fields.Many2one( + comodel_name='printing.printer', + string='Printer', + required=True, + ondelete='cascade', + )